What are the four types of musical instruments and what are the physical behind each type of musical instrument

Physics
1 answer:
pishuonlain [190]3 years ago
8 0

Answer:

The four types of musical instruments are percussion, woodwind, brass, and strings.

Explanation:

Percussion instruments include drums, triangle, cymbals, and xylophones. There are more instruments than what i've mentioned though. Percussion instruments often produce the beat of songs.

Woodwind instruments include clarinets, oboe, flute, and saxophone. Woodwind instruments often produce the harmony of songs and, occasionally, the melody.

Brass instruments include trumpet, trombone, french horn, and tuba. Brass instruments often produce the harmony of songs, the trumpet produces the melody a lot though.

String instruments include guitars, violins, cello, bass, ukulele, and banjo. String instruments produce both the harmony and the melody. These instruments often produce really beautiful music, in my opinion.

A gas in a closed container is heated with 10J of energy, causing the lid of the container to rise 2m with 3N of force. What is
AveGali [126]

Explanation:

For this problem, use the first law of thermodynamics. The change in energy equals the increase in heat energy minus the work done.

ΔU=Q−W

We are not given a value for work, but we can solve for it using the force and distance. Work is the product of force and displacement.

W=FΔx

W=3N×2m

W=6J

Now that we have the value of work done and the value for heat added, we can solve for the total change in energy.

ΔU=Q−W

ΔU=10J−6J

ΔU=4J

Answer is 4J

You are designing a new solenoid and experimenting with material for each turn. The particular turn you are working with is a ci
andriy [413]

Answer:

The magnitude of the magnetic field B at the center of the loop is 5.0272 x 10⁻⁴ T.

Explanation:

Given;

Radius of circular loop, R = 3.00 cm = 0.03 m

Current in the loop, I = 12.0 A

Magnetic field at the center of circular loop is given as;

B = μ₀I / 2R

Where;

μ₀ is constant = 4π x 10⁻⁷ T.m/A

R is the radius of the circular loop

I is the current in the loop

Substitute the given values in the above equation and calculate the magnitude of the magnetic field;

B = (4π x 10⁻⁷ x 12)/ 0.03

B = 5.0272 x 10⁻⁴ T

Therefore, the magnitude of the magnetic field B at the center of the loop is 5.0272 x 10⁻⁴ T.
